King Salman International Airport Development Company Partners with Biofuel Company for Biodiesel Use

Riyadh: King Salman International Airport Development Company (KSIADC), a PIF-owned entity, has signed a memorandum of understanding with Biofuel Company to collaborate on the deployment of B100 biodiesel as a substitute for fossil diesel during the airport’s construction phase.
